This book delves deeply into the complexities of the true penitent's journey, presenting an in-depth examination of the emotions, struggles, and profound sorrows that accompany genuine repentance. Drawing inspiration from the biblical Psalm 51, the author unveils the essential characteristics of a contrite heart, exploring the profound anguish, sincere desires, and transformative resolutions that accompany true penitence. Through the lens of this ancient psalm, the book provides a timeless roadmap for those seeking forgiveness and spiritual restoration, illuminating the path towards reconciliation with God. It highlights the significance of a broken spirit and a contrite heart, emphasizing their profound value beyond mere ceremonial observances in the eyes of God. The book serves as a beacon of hope for those seeking to understand and navigate the complexities of repentance, offering solace and guidance on the transformative journey towards spiritual renewal.
